Mia Sadler is an Analyst on the Security, Risk, & Resilience team at the Chertoff Group where she supports client engagements that assess physical and global supply chain security, travel risks and threat environments for Fortune 500 companies.
Prior to the Chertoff Group, Mia served as an Intelligence Analyst and Editor at The Counterterrorism Group where she covered extremism, ethnic violence, terrorism, and was embedded with the EUCOM team during the beginning of the Russia/Ukraine conflict. She is trained in threat assessment, OSINT collection and geospatial analysis.
She previously worked at an atrocity prevention nonprofit as a project manager where she liaised with international stakeholders including the UK Parliament and directed the flagship partnership with the World Affairs Councils of America.
Education
- B.S., in History & Strategic Intelligence, Liberty University.
